The Profound Impact of Sleep on Marital Harmony: A Path to Rest and Relationship Renewal

Marriage, a tapestry woven with threads of love, commitment, and shared experiences, can sometimes unravel under the weight of everyday stressors. While disagreements over seemingly trivial matters are inevitable, a surprisingly significant factor influencing marital harmony often goes unnoticed: sleep. Prioritizing quality sleep isn’t just about personal well-being; it’s a cornerstone of a thriving, fulfilling marriage.

Adequate sleep underpins our overall well-being, acting as a foundational pillar for a healthy and vibrant relationship. A well-rested mind and body are better equipped to navigate the complexities of married life, fostering a more positive and loving environment. The benefits extend far beyond a simple feeling of rejuvenation; they impact the very fabric of the marital bond.

Sleep deprivation acts as a catalyst for emotional volatility. When sleep-deprived, we become easily irritable, our patience wears thin, and minor disagreements escalate into unnecessary conflicts. The resulting tension can strain even the strongest relationships. In contrast, a good night’s sleep allows for emotional regulation, enabling calmer, more rational responses to disagreements and challenges.

Beyond emotional well-being, quality sleep significantly impacts physical intimacy. Well-rested partners are more likely to feel energized and receptive to physical affection, fostering a deeper sense of connection and passion. The shared intimacy experienced after a restful night’s sleep strengthens the emotional bond and creates a positive feedback loop for improved sleep quality.

Effective communication is paramount in any successful marriage. However, exhaustion acts as a formidable barrier to clear communication. Sleep deprivation impairs our ability to articulate thoughts and feelings effectively, and simultaneously hinders our capacity for active listening. This communication breakdown can lead to misunderstandings, resentment, and a growing sense of disconnection between partners.

Problem-solving, another crucial element of a strong marriage, also suffers significantly under the weight of sleep deprivation. Tired minds struggle to think critically and creatively, hindering the ability to find effective solutions to the inevitable challenges that arise in any relationship. Adequate rest, conversely, enhances cognitive function, allowing for more resourceful and constructive approaches to conflict resolution.

Snoring, a seemingly minor issue, can significantly impact sleep quality and marital harmony. Chronic snoring disrupts sleep for both partners, leading to frustration, resentment, and even physical discomfort. Addressing snoring through collaborative efforts, such as using earplugs or seeking medical advice, contributes to a more peaceful and restful sleep environment for both partners, thereby strengthening the relationship.

An imbalance in sleep prioritization within a couple can also create tension. When one partner consistently sacrifices sleep for work, hobbies, or other obligations, it can create feelings of inequity and resentment. Recognizing the importance of shared responsibility for sleep hygiene and ensuring sufficient rest for both partners is vital for maintaining a balanced and happy relationship.

The restorative power of sleep extends to our ability to empathize and understand our partner’s needs and emotions. Adequate sleep enhances emotional intelligence, allowing us to offer the support and compassion our partners need and deserve. This heightened empathy strengthens the emotional bond and fosters a more supportive marital environment.

Sleep deprivation often manifests as forgetfulness, which can lead to missed anniversaries, forgotten appointments, and neglected responsibilities. These seemingly small oversights can create feelings of hurt and disappointment, impacting the overall trust and intimacy within the relationship. Prioritizing sleep helps maintain alertness and attentiveness, ensuring that we are fully present and engaged with our partners.

The impact of sleep extends beyond the realm of interpersonal relationships; it directly affects our overall mood and disposition. Waking up feeling grumpy and exhausted sets a negative tone for the entire day, making it challenging to interact positively with our spouse. Adequate rest, on the other hand, sets the stage for a harmonious and joyful start to the day, influencing the overall quality of the marital interaction throughout the day.

Research suggests a correlation between sleep deprivation and marital conflicts regarding trust and fidelity. Exhaustion can cloud judgment, leading to impulsive decisions with potentially damaging consequences. Protecting one’s sleep hygiene safeguards against impulsive actions, strengthening trust and fostering a secure marital foundation.

Beyond the bedroom, adequate sleep provides the energy and motivation needed to actively participate in shared activities and hobbies. Whether it’s a romantic getaway, a shared meal, or simply engaging in a meaningful conversation, restful sleep fuels our ability to create positive memories and strengthen our bond as a couple.

Finally, the connection between sleep, overall health, and marital well-being cannot be overstated. Sleep deprivation weakens our resilience to stress, anxiety, and even depression, all of which significantly impact marital harmony. Making sleep a priority is not merely a self-care practice; it’s a proactive step towards cultivating a stronger, more resilient, and loving marital relationship.

Establishing consistent sleep routines, including calming bedtime rituals, is essential for promoting quality sleep. These shared routines can also serve as opportunities for intimacy and connection, further strengthening the marital bond. By prioritizing sleep and integrating healthy sleep habits into our lives, we lay the groundwork for a more harmonious, fulfilling, and resilient marriage.

Strengthen Your Marriage Through Active Listening: Understanding and Validating Your Partner

Marriage and the Art of Active Listening: Cultivating Understanding and Validation

Building a strong and enduring marriage requires more than just love; it necessitates consistent effort and a genuine commitment to understanding your partner. Active listening, a skill often overlooked, is the cornerstone of a healthy and thriving marital relationship. It’s about moving beyond simply hearing words to truly grasping your spouse’s emotions, needs, and perspectives.

Imagine your spouse returning home after a challenging day, their demeanor revealing their distress. Instead of offering immediate solutions or dismissing their feelings, create a space for genuine connection. Sit down together, establish eye contact, and let them express themselves without interruption. This isn’t about fixing their problems; it’s about providing a safe haven for them to release their emotions and feel heard.

Validating their feelings is crucial. Acknowledging their experience with phrases like, “That sounds incredibly frustrating,” or “I can see how upsetting this is for you,” demonstrates empathy and understanding. This simple act of validation strengthens your bond and fosters a deeper sense of intimacy. Remember, sometimes the most powerful act of support is simply offering a listening ear.

Active listening is a two-way street. When your spouse feels understood and validated, they’re more likely to reciprocate, creating a cycle of open and honest communication. This reciprocal understanding builds trust and strengthens the foundation of your relationship. It allows for vulnerability, making it easier to share both joys and fears.

Consider a scenario where your partner shares a dream, perhaps starting a business. Instead of dismissing it as unrealistic, actively listen, show genuine interest, and ask clarifying questions. Offer support, brainstorm ideas together, and become a collaborative partner in their aspirations. This level of engagement transcends simple conversation and demonstrates your unwavering support.

The principles of active listening extend beyond significant conversations; they are crucial in everyday interactions. Whether youโ€™re discussing your favorite TV shows or planning a weekend getaway, give your spouse your undivided attention. Put away distractions like phones or tablets, and focus entirely on the present moment and your connection.

Paraphrasing is a powerful technique for demonstrating active listening. Restate what your spouse has said in your own words to confirm your understanding. For example, you might say, “So, if I understand correctly, you’re feeling overwhelmed at work and need some time to unwind.” This shows that you are truly listening and comprehending their message.

Maintaining an open mind and practicing active listening without judgment is vital. Avoid interrupting or prematurely offering solutions. Allow your partner the space to fully express themselves, even if their opinions differ from your own. Respect their perspective and foster a dialogue of mutual understanding.

Nonverbal cues significantly enhance active listening. Maintain eye contact, nod to show engagement, and utilize appropriate facial expressions. These subtle gestures demonstrate your attentiveness and convey your genuine interest in what your spouse is sharing.

Empathy is the cornerstone of effective active listening. Step into your spouse’s shoes, attempt to understand their viewpoint, and acknowledge their emotions. This act of understanding fosters emotional connection and deepens the bond between you.

Active listening requires conscious effort. Make a deliberate choice to prioritize listening and understanding in your relationship. Minimize distractions, create a calm atmosphere, and give your undivided attention to your spouse. It is an investment in the well-being of your marriage.

Remember, active listening is an ongoing process that evolves with your relationship. As your lives change, so too will your spouse’s thoughts and feelings. Remain open-minded, adapt your approach, and continue refining your listening skills throughout your journey together. This continuous refinement is essential for maintaining a strong and supportive partnership.

In conclusion, active listening is more than just a communication technique; it is the art of nurturing understanding and validation in your marriage. By prioritizing attentive listening, practicing empathy, and showing genuine interest, you build a strong foundation of trust and communication, strengthening your bond and ensuring a fulfilling and lasting relationship.

15 Keys to a Lasting Marriage: Building a Strong Foundation

Building a Strong Marital Foundation: A Longitudinal Perspective on Early Marriage Success

Marriage represents a pivotal life transition demanding a strategic approach to cultivating a resilient and enduring partnership. This article presents fifteen key principles, grounded in established relational theories, providing a framework for fostering a lifelong union characterized by mutual understanding, continuous growth, and enduring love. We will examine concepts such as attachment theory, which explores the impact of early childhood experiences on adult relationships; social exchange theory, which posits that relationships are based on a cost-benefit analysis; and the Gottman Method, a well-researched approach to understanding and improving marital relationships. These theoretical lenses will illuminate their practical application within the marital context.

1. Establishing Secure Attachment and Relational Resilience: Attachment theory suggests that secure attachment styles, developed in early childhood, predict greater relationship success. Securely attached individuals are more comfortable with intimacy, less fearful of abandonment, and better equipped to navigate conflict. Cultivating a secure attachment style within the marriage involves demonstrating emotional availability, responsiveness, and empathy. Addressing any anxieties or insecurities related to attachment can significantly enhance relational resilience.

2. Optimizing Communication through Symbolic Interactionism: Effective communication is paramount. Symbolic interactionism highlights that meaning is co-created through interaction. Active listening, validating emotions, and expressing thoughts and feelings with empathy are crucial. Utilizing assertive communication techniques, avoiding accusatory language, and practicing regular “check-in” conversations promote transparency and understanding, minimizing misunderstandings and conflict escalation.

3. Cultivating Trust and Commitment through Social Exchange Principles: Trust is foundational. Social exchange theory suggests successful relationships balance perceived costs and benefits. Building trust involves consistent reliability, fulfilling commitments, and maintaining openness and honesty. Transparency fosters security and predictability, strengthening the emotional bond and reinforcing the commitment to the relationship.

4. Navigating Conflict Constructively: A Gottman Method Perspective: Conflict is inevitable. The Gottman Method emphasizes managing conflict effectively, avoiding the “Four Horsemen” (criticism, contempt, defensiveness, and stonewalling). Constructive conflict resolution focuses on understanding underlying needs and interests, employing “I” statements, and collaboratively seeking mutually agreeable solutions. This process transforms conflict into an opportunity for growth and increased understanding.

5. Prioritizing Relational Intimacy: Maintaining emotional and physical intimacy is crucial. Regular expressions of affection, quality time, and shared activities, as highlighted in Gottman’s research, strengthen the bond. “Bids for connection”โ€”small gestures and acts of affectionโ€”signal interest and intimacy, preventing relational stagnation and fostering connection.

6. Fostering Mutual Support and Individual Growth: Supporting each other’s individual aspirations is vital. Mutual encouragement and respect for individual pursuits foster autonomy and security, increasing both relational satisfaction and individual well-being. This mutual support underscores a foundation of partnership where individual growth complements the relationship.

7. Practicing Gratitude and Appreciation: Expressing gratitude enhances well-being and strengthens relationships. Positive psychology emphasizes the power of acknowledging and appreciating each other’s contributions, both large and small. This fosters a positive relational climate and reinforces the positive aspects of the partnership.

8. Mastering Negotiation and Compromise through Principled Negotiation: Effective negotiation skills are essential for resolving disagreements constructively. Principled negotiation, as advocated by Fisher and Ury, emphasizes focusing on interests rather than positions, fostering creative solutions, and maintaining respectful dialogue. Compromise demonstrates mutual respect and a collaborative spirit.

9. Establishing Shared Rituals and Traditions: Shared rituals create a sense of stability and togetherness. Regular routines and established family traditions provide a predictable framework for emotional connection and shared experiences, strengthening the relational bond and fostering a sense of belonging.

10. Maintaining Individuality and Autonomy: Preserving personal identities and independent interests is crucial. Maintaining individual autonomy contributes to a more balanced and resilient relationship, preventing codependency and fostering a sense of self within the partnership.

11. Cultivating Humor and Lightheartedness: Humor serves as a valuable buffer against stress and conflict. Shared laughter strengthens the emotional bond and offers a healthy coping mechanism, enhancing overall relationship well-being.

12. Practicing Forgiveness and Reconciliation: Forgiveness is essential for overcoming hurt and misunderstandings. The ability to let go of resentment and engage in reconciliation fosters healing and strengthens relational resilience.

13. Prioritizing Quality Time and Undistracted Connection: Intentional quality time, free from distractions, is vital. Dedicated moments for connection strengthen the emotional bond and foster intimacy.

14. Prioritizing Self-Care and Well-being: Individual well-being is integral to relational health. Prioritizing self-careโ€”physical, mental, and emotionalโ€”enables each partner to contribute positively and prevent burnout.

15. Celebrating Milestones and Acknowledging Progress: Acknowledging achievements and shared experiences reinforces commitment and deepens emotional connection, fostering a positive relational trajectory.
